The Nøgne Ø Dark Horizon series is unique. 15 years after we launched the first version in 2006, we are proud to present Dark Horizon 7. A unique brew that has been allowed all the time in the world to reach perfection.

330 ml ordinary capped bottle in an oversized metal cylinder with a wooden lid - apparently you pay for more than the beer here. Batch #2466, bottle #11090 out of 15500. ABV is 16%, IBU 100. Purchased at Vinmonopolet Herbarium. Pitch black colour, moderate to small tan head. Strong aroma of coffee, molasses, brown sugars and dark malts. Rich and warming mouthfeel. Very sweet flavour, to some degree balanced by distinct bittering hops, and otherwise the same elements as the aroma. Also hints of chocolate and liquorice.

330ml bottle in a dark blue box, no. 10797 of 15500 bottles, #2466. Bought at Vinmonopolet Langnes and shared with Finn. Slowly diminishing fawn-coloured head to a coal black body, scattered lacing on the glass. Inviting aromas of liquorice, nuts, and black chocolate malts. Well blended taste profile, impacts of prunes, biscuit, liquorice, and chocolate. Some hints of coffee to a smoothly roasted, chocolate malty finish, warming down the swallow. Full bodied. Good drinking, maybe a bit unmatured. (Tromsø 29.01.2022).

8-4-7-4-15 Bottle, #2366, bottle 13440/15500, 4,5 months after bottling. Pours pitch black, with a rocky mocha head. Aroma is dark malts with coffee, muscovado and sweet licorice, as well as dark chocolate, tobacco and tannins. Medium body, with soft carbonation. Flavour is dark malts with charcoal, liquorice, coffee and cocoa, as well as muscovado, leather and wooden notes. Lingering malty finish, with dry coffee notes. It tastes of it's ingredients, which is great. Yet no new or higher level is created from the flavour combinations, which is kind of disappointing in a beer like this. Still a good beer though.
